One of the easiest ways to preserve excess produce is through drying, also known as dehydrating. Pathogens such as fungi and bacteria require moisture to thrive. By reducing the moisture content of your produce, you reduce (but don’t eliminate) the likelihood of the microorganisms spoiling it.
